Ganegaon
Ganegaon is a village located in Bhum tehsil of Osmanabad district in Maharashtra, India. It is situated 8km away from sub-district headquarter Bhum (tehsildar office) and 74km away from district headquarter Osmanabad. As per 2009 stats, Ganegaon village is also a gram panchayat.

About Ganegaon
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Ganegaon is 561199. The village spans a total geographical area of 798 hectares. Bhum is nearest town to Ganegaon village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 8km away.

Population of Ganegaon
Below is a concise population overview of Ganegaon as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 1,727 | 892 | 835 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 196 | 113 | 83 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 209 | 103 | 106 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 17 | 7 | 10 |
Literate Population | 1,078 | 617 | 461 |
Illiterate Population | 649 | 275 | 374 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Ganegaon village:
- The total population of Ganegaon village is around 1,727, including approximately 892 males and 835 females, with a sex ratio of 936 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 196 children aged 0–6 years in Ganegaon village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Ganegaon village has 209 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 17 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Ganegaon village is about 62.42%, with male literacy at 69.17% and female literacy at 55.21%.
- There are around 395 households in Ganegaon village.
Connectivity of Ganegaon
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Ganegaon. As per the 2011 stats, Ganegaon had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
